3. Promote tissue repair and regeneration. When chronic injury occurs, the activity of metalloproteinases in the wound is enhanced. The MMP structure contains sulfhydryl groups, and the activity requires the participation of zinc ions. Excessive MMP activity can destroy growth factors and new tissues and hinder healing. Silver can be combined with the sulfhydryl group in the MMP structure, or by reducing zinc ions on the wound surface, thereby reducing the transitional MMP activity and promoting tissue repair and regeneration.
